University of Tennessee Rollins College of Business 100% Online MBA

Program Information

Total Program Cost In-State: $25,032

Total Program Cost Out-of-State: $26,724

Program Length: 16 - 24 months

Program Fast Stats

Application Deadlines: Admissions are rolling, but these are the recommended application deadlines: Spring 2025 Semester Application Deadline: November 8, 2024 | Summer 2025 Semester Application Deadline: March 31, 2025 | Fall 2025 Semester Application Deadline: June 30, 2025 | Spring 2026 Semester Application Deadline: November 10, 2025

Intake Dates: Fall 2024 Semester Start Date: August 19, 2024 | Spring 2025 Semester Start Date: January 6, 2025 | Summer 2025 Semester Start Date: May 14, 2025 | Fall 2025 Semester Start Date: August 18, 2025

Est. Weekly Time Commitment: 9-15hrs

Total Enrollment: 166

Acceptance Rate: 95.2%

Average GPA: 3.36

Female: 52.6%

Male: 47.4%

Age Range: 22-52

Average Age: 30

One MBA, five different concentrations, all 100% online. That’s the 100% Online Master’s of Business Administration program at The University of Tennessee at Chattanooga.

In as few as four semesters (full time) or two years (part time), UTC students gain practical and strategic business skills through eight core classes, three electives (or concentration courses), and one capstone course. Topics that are covered include organizational behavior and leadership, marketing, accounting, finance, decision analysis, information systems, economics, and entrepreneurship with everything culminating in a strategic management capstone course.

FIVE CONCENTRATIONS

At UTC, students can select a general MBA option without a specified concentration or choose between business analytics, finance, accounting, or healthcare administration to focus their studies.

“The four concentrations account for one-third of the MBA population,” UTC’s Director of MBA and MS Management Programs Christine Estoye tells Poets&Quants. “People tell us that they are able to turn around and use the principles right away. A lot of folks in the concentrations are doing related work in their jobs already or have recently moved into roles needing this knowledge so it helps them do their jobs better and to move forward in those roles.”

No matter which concentration a student selects, UTC promises to deliver practical and strategic know-how in operations, accounting, finance, and information management, entrepreneurial skills, and completion of degree requirements in as little as 18-24 months.

The program kicks off with an online student orientation that’s done before enrolling in the first class. It’s a do-at-your-own-pace format in Canvas, which serves as the online delivery platform for all classes. Orientation takes three to four hours to complete and students can spread it over multiple days if need be.

Courses in the spring and fall semesters are 14 weeks long and in the summer are six weeks long with assignments and deadlines to meet week by week. The design is cohort, but not lockstep, therefore, students can opt to lessen their course load if they need to and take as long as six years to satisfy the degree requirements.

A critical piece of the curriculum that students say is a major highlight is the strategic management capstone course where they’re placed inside groups to run an organization using a business simulation software.
